Learning to manage dementia in the healthcare setting through elearning
World Conference on E-Learning in Corporate, Government, Healthcare, and Higher Education (ELEARN) 2007:1 , Oct 15, 2007
World Conference on E-Learning in Corporate, Government, Healthcare, and Higher Education (ELEARN) 2007:1 , Oct 15, 2007
SCO Health Services in Ottawa received funding from Canarie inc. to develop a series of four French and English online modules on how to deal with difficult behaviors in patients with dementia. They found that the time needed to create partnerships, ...
